1. Bundle positioning: The corrugated box bundle reaches the strapping station through the conveyor or packaging line.
2. Strap application: The machine positions and feeds the strap around the package.
3. Tensioning: The strap is tightened according to the selected machine setting.
4. Sealing: The strap is secured to hold the bundle together.
5. Cutting and cycle completion: The machine completes the strapping cycle so the packaged bundle can continue through the production line.

| Specification | MH-101A | MH-X201A |
|---|---|---|
| Power supply | 380V, 50/60Hz, 1.0kW | 220V, 50/60Hz, 0.4kW |
| Tying speed | ≤2.5 sec/channel | ≤2.5 sec/channel |
| Tightening force | 0–60 kg, adjustable | 0–50 kg, adjustable |
| Minimum package size | 80 × 60 mm | 80 × 60 mm |
| Standard frame | 800 × 600 mm | 800 × 600 mm |
| Working table height | 750 mm | 750 mm |
| Strap width | 9–15 mm | 9–15 mm |
| Strap thickness | 0.55–1.0 mm | 0.55–1.0 mm |
| Weight | 220 kg | 150 kg |
